More energy efficient buildings are needed – both in hot and cold climates
• Poorly insulated buildings inflate need for heating when cold – and cooling when hot
• In 2030, 70% of the World’s population (6 billion) will live in urban areas
• In 2030, CO2 emissions from buildings up 50%, due to increased use of air conditioning in the East and the US

33% of all energy in EU is used for transport
26% of all energy in EU is
used by industry
41% of all energy in EU is used by buildings
2/3 of energy consumption in buildings is used for heating,
cooling and ventilation
Buildings are the biggest energy consumer and a major CO2 polluter

Renovation: Energy modernisation
Potential in the EU alone:
• 460 Mt CO2 per year = Italy’s annual
emmisions
• €270 bn in energy costs
• 500,000 jobs
Sources: Ecofys, EURIMA

Barriers:• Low priority• Lack of knowledge• Funding• Low quality in craftsmen and contractors’ work• Owner/tenant dilemma
But... market forces need help
1010
• Strengthen energy requirements considerably
• Make the very-low energy our standard choice (Passive House levels mandatory in new UK buildings from 2013)
• Stimulus packages targeted at energy renovations
• Always make building renovations energy efficient
• Make public buildings energy efficient role models
Political leadership needed
